简答题

黑盒测试与白盒测试各有哪些优缺点,应该如何结合才能解决漏洞和冗余问题?

正确答案

功能性测试具有两大优点:功能性测试与软件如何实现无关;测试用例开发可以与实现并行进行,因此可以压缩总的项目开发时间。
缺点:测试用例之间可能存在严重的冗余,还会有位测试的软件漏洞。结构性测试局限于已经完成的代码行为当中,离代码太近。因此可以结构性测试指标去解决冗余和漏洞问题。
如果发现同一条程序路径被多个功能性测试用例遍历,就可以怀疑这种冗余不会发生新的缺陷,如果没有达到一定的DD—路径覆盖,则可知在功能性测试用力中存在漏洞。因此路径测试可以提供作为功能性测试交叉检查的一组指标。

答案解析

相似试题
  • 比较黑盒测试和白盒测试的优缺点。

    简答题查看答案

  • 黑盒测试和白盒测试是软件测试的两种基本方法,请分别说明各自的优点和缺点!

    简答题查看答案

  • 单元测试通常应该先进行“人工走查”,再以白盒法为主,辅以黑盒法进行动态测试。

    判断题查看答案

  • 单元测试通常应该先进行人工走查,再以白盒法为主,辅以黑盒法进行动态测试。()

    判断题查看答案

  • 什么是黑盒测试和白盒测试?应该由软件开发者还是用户来进行确认测试?为什么?

    简答题查看答案

  • 白盒测试与黑盒测试分别有哪些测试方法?如何对具体问题测试?

    简答题查看答案

  • 白盒测试又称为(),黑盒测试又称为()。

    填空题查看答案

  • 黑盒测试是从()观点的测试,白盒测试是从()观点的测试。

    单选题查看答案

  • 什么是黑盒测试和白盒测试?

    简答题查看答案